Skill & Livelihood Training
Empowering Rural India With Skills That Create Livelihoods
At AGROFED, we believe that skill development is the foundation of self-reliance. In many rural and underprivileged areas, unemployment and lack of vocational knowledge keep individuals trapped in poverty. Our Skill & Livelihood Training Programs aim to change that by offering practical training and employment-linked opportunities to youth, women, and marginalized communities.
We equip people with hands-on skills that help them earn a dignified income, start their own businesses, or secure jobs in local industries.
How We Work
Community Mobilization
We identify local needs through surveys and meetings with villagers.
Skill Camps & Centers
Training is provided through mobile vans, local schools, or society hubs.
Experienced Trainers
Certified instructors deliver structured and hands-on learning.
Post-Training Support
We help with job placement, micro-business setup, and marketing products.
Our Focus Areas
Tailoring & Stitching
Especially for women, to promote home-based income.
Beauty & Wellness
Courses that help set up local salons or find work in urban centers.
Computer Basics & Digital Literacy
Preparing rural youth for modern jobs.
Mobile & Electrical Repair
In-demand technical skills for rural economies.
Organic Farming & Food Processing
Sustainable agriculture and value-added products.
Handicrafts & Bamboo Work
Reviving traditional crafts with a market link.
